    Fire evacuation

    When activated, the fire alarm is a continuous siren. In the event of a fire alarm being raised you should evacuate promptly to the assembly point in All Saints Park.

    Failure to evacuate your accommodation building when instructed may result in disciplinary action being taken against you under the Student Code of Conduct.

    If widespread evacuation is necessary, security will instruct you where to go.

    If you hear the fire alarm sound in another flat, please inform security immediately. You are safe to remain in your own flat but may evacuate if you wish.

    Flat inspections

    You are responsible for keeping the communal areas of your flat and your bedroom clean and tidy.

    The communal area of your flat will be inspected every month and the dates will be advertised on the notice board in your flat. The inspection is to check for cleanliness, health and safety and damages. If your flat fails its inspection, you will be given 48 hours to clean the area, after which a second inspection will be carried out. If your flat fails the second inspection, then a cleaning contractor will be brought in and the cost of this will be passed on to you and your flatmates.

    During the year, there will be two inspections of your bedroom by a member of the accommodation team. You will be advised by email or a written note 24 hours beforehand of the time, date and purpose.

    Laundry

    Card operated washing machines and dryers are located in Cavendish third floor. The laundry room is open 24 hours a day, seven days a week. Cards cost £2 to purchase, you can then top up online or via a machine.

    Laundry prices:

    • Normal wash: £3.20
    • Drying: £1.70
